We are introducing a new subscription tier, Harrowmere Select, positioned between Standard and Premier. It includes priority booking, extended support hours, and two guest passes per quarter. Pricing lands 20% above Standard. Pilot branches in Norwick and Eldenport showed 14% uptake among renewing members with no measurable churn. Rollout to all branches begins next quarter; training materials arrive two weeks prior. Billing handles migration automatically. The commercial rationale for this launch is summarised in the confidential note below.

board note of tagug-hahag: Praionax Logistics is in early talks to buy Julaxek Group for about $36.3 million. The Julmir launch date is March 1, and nothing goes to the press before then.

Handover — CSV import wizard (Quillbrook)

For the sync: handing the Quillbrook import wizard to Dara. State: delimiter sniffing done, encoding fallback half-wired, progress bar lies above 10k rows. Open bugs triaged in the board, nothing urgent. Staging fixtures regenerate nightly; don't trust Monday's. One gotcha — the validator cache must be purged before schema edits or imports silently skip rows. To unlock the fixtures vault on staging, use the passphrase below.

unlock words, yajof-tagug: caseth-kelmir-druael-tamion-rusath-sorael-quenion-julath-ralael-joreth-wendor-holius-gormir

Leadership review briefing for the incoming director. The quarterly cash-flow forecast for Hartwell Instruments shows a modest surplus, driven by earlier collections on the Verrow contract and deferred capital spend on the Ashgrave facility. Operating outflows are stable; the main risk is a possible delay to the Lindmere milestone payment, which would push roughly a fifth of expected inflows into next quarter. Contingency lines remain undrawn. The confidential note on forward business plans follows immediately below.

internal memo for tagug-kahop: Oliysek Group is in early talks to buy Praaxek Freight for about $59.3 million. The Quenys launch date is December 15, and nothing goes to the press before then.